On January 27 2013 19:15 50bani wrote:
I see no Terrans(proper) have qualified directly and there are so far 2 in the points ranking and 1 invited. All I can say about that is that I'm not surprised, but the matchup stats are wild! What's up with the Zerg domination, LOL? Would have expected more 1a2a3aprotossimbanoobrace than what we have. This tournament is looking a lot like WOL.

I have a question about that if any of the higher ups of TL/TLS admins and organizers are around here:
Did you ever consider slight balance adjustments? Nothing to say about it, really, but the lack of Terran must have been predicted beforehand. Koreans might be super gifted, maybe APM is a bit taboo in foreigner communities, but there is nobody who can play this race properly.


Andrey qualified directly by getting into the finals (but not winning it) and he's Terran. But regardless, the reason why there are so few terrans is because right now the best foreign players are zerg. If you look at 3 years ago when TSL2 happened, terrans were much better represented, especially at the very top level:

http://www.teamliquid.net/forum/viewmessage.php?topic_id=106047

We just need some of those oldschool terrans to come back. A pipe dream, I know, since most of these players moved on to SC2.
